If it is the same as the 90deg adapter as on the 97 Grand Cherokee, you will need a short, male torx that fits on a socket driver. It has to be short because the adapter is so close to the inside of the tire well.
If you are removing it because it is leaking oil, you can buy the o-ring set from a dealer for about $10.00. Change the whole set - not just the one that is leaking.
